Hunter Advisors Brokers Sale of La Posada de Santa Fe Resort to Abo Sada, LLC in New Mexico

  • LODGING Staff
  • 27 March 2026
🏨 Hunter Advisors announced the sale of La Posada de Santa Fe, a Tribute Portfolio Resort & Spa, in Santa Fe, New Mexico. The property, brokered by Kami Burnette and Brian Embree, was sold by Ashford Hospitality Trust to Abo Sada, LLC. The resort sits on over five acres, features 157 guestrooms, a spa, and 7,700 square feet of meeting space. Located near Santa Fe Plaza, it offers Pueblo-Revival adobe casitas and multiple dining venues.

Julienne Smith Appointed Head of Americas Growth at Hyatt, Focusing on Expanding Brand Portfolio Across Regions

  • LODGING Staff
  • 26 March 2026
📈 Julienne Smith was appointed as head of Americas growth for Hyatt Hotels Corporation in Chicago, Illinois. With over 20 years of hospitality experience, she'll lead brand expansion across North America, Latin America, and the Caribbean. Smith will focus on growing Hyatt's Luxury, Lifestyle, Classics, and Essentials brands. Her past roles include chief development officer for the Americas at IHG Hotels & Resorts and nearly 14 years with Hyatt. Javier Águila remains president of the Inclusive Collection.

Hunter Conference Highlights Cautious Optimism Amid 20-25% Decline in Hotel Valuations and Economic Uncertainty

  • LODGING Staff
  • 26 March 2026
📈 The 37th annual Hunter Conference took place at the Signia by Hilton Atlanta from March 16-18. Attendance was strong, with industry leaders discussing resilience in hospitality amid uncertainties. Hotel deal activity increased to $25B but remains below historic peaks, with values down 20-25%. New hotel construction is at a decade low, while conversion activity is at a 10-year high. Debt financing is improving, yet equity remains tight. RevPAR growth shows promise for 2026 despite geopolitical and cost risks.

Cloudbeds Report Reveals Independent Hotels' Revenue Decline in 2025; OTA Bookings Now 63.4% of Total

  • LODGING Staff
  • 26 March 2026
📈 Cloudbeds' 2026 State of Independent Hotels Report, covering 2025 data from 90 million bookings across 180 countries, revealed key trends. Independent hotels saw a 0.6% drop in occupancy, a 5.8% decline in ADR, and 5.4% in RevPAR. EMEA showed growth, while Asia Pacific faced significant declines. OTA bookings rose to 63.4% with 21.8% cancellations. Booking windows increased to 40 days, with short stays predominating but longer stays up by 25%.
